Can I disable detached nacelles?

I just got a Crossfield Science Spearhead for my Disco captain and I have to say, I am not a fan of the detached nacelles. Is there any way to disable that effect and keep my nacelles firmly attached to their pylons?

The detached nacelles are part of the ships skeleton so they can not be disabled on any ship that features them which are all 32c ships.

The Crossfield is unique though it that it has 3 other versions, the original crossfield, mirror crossfield, and the legendary glenn from the 10th anniversary bundle. All three of these have attached nacelles and you can use the 32c parts on them. Now this does mean you have to fly a completely different ship and none of them are cheap but you can at least use the 32c parts.

Correct. Each crossfield variant unlocks it's parts for all the others just like any other ship family.

The crossfield is just unique in that it's family has two different skeletons and that you can't change. It's annoying too since if you don't like the detached nacelles you won't enjoy flying the 32c one but if you do like them then the 32c is your only way to fly it even if you prefer the stats on one other other versions.
